深入解析:以太坊钱包MetaMask的功能与优势

以太坊(Ethereum)作为一个开源的区块链平台,已经彻底改变了金融和科技界的格局。 在众多与以太坊相关的钱包中,MetaMask无疑是最为流行且功能强大的一个。MetaMask不仅是一个数字资产的存储工具,更是连接用户与分布式应用(DApp)的桥梁。本文将深入探讨MetaMask的功能、优势、使用方法以及潜在问题,帮助用户更好地了解这一工具。

MetaMask简介

MetaMask成立于2016年,是一款专为以太坊及ERC20代币设计的数字钱包。作为一个浏览器扩展和移动应用,它允许用户直接与以太坊区块链进行交互,从而简化了用户体验。MetaMask支持多种浏览器,如Chrome、Firefox、Brave等,用户可以轻松下载并安装。与此同时,MetaMask还具有非托管的特性,这意味着用户对其私钥拥有完全的控制权,而不是将其存储在第三方服务器上。

MetaMask的功能

深入解析:以太坊钱包MetaMask的功能与优势

MetaMask提供了一系列强大的功能,包括但不限于:

  • 以太坊地址管理:用户可以创建和管理多个以太坊地址,使得资产管理更加灵活。
  • 直接与DApp交互:通过MetaMask,用户可以无需注册其他账户,直接与去中心化应用进行交互,体验去中心化金融(DeFi)、非同质化代币(NFT)等应用。
  • 代币交换:内置的去中心化交易功能,让用户可以方便地在不同代币之间进行兑换。
  • 多个网络支持:支持主网及多个测试网,用户可以自由切换,方便开发在测试环境中的操作。

MetaMask的优势

MetaMask的优势体现在多个方面:

  • 用户友好的界面:MetaMask的设计,即使是初学者也能轻松上手。
  • 高安全性:用户的私钥和种子短语仅存储在本地,MetaMask并不收集用户的任何个人信息。
  • 活跃的社区支持:MetaMask拥有一个庞大的用户群体和开发者社区,用户遇到的问题通常可以快速得到解决。

MetaMask的使用教程

深入解析:以太坊钱包MetaMask的功能与优势

使用MetaMask非常简单,以下是详细步骤:

  1. 下载与安装:访问MetaMask的官方网站,下载对应浏览器的扩展程序,或直接在手机应用商店下载移动应用。
  2. 创建钱包:安装后,打开MetaMask应用,按照提示创建新的钱包,设定密码并保存好备份的种子短语。
  3. 充值以太币:用户可以通过交易所购买以太币,并将其转入MetaMask提供的钱包地址。
  4. 交互DApp:通过MetaMask,用户可以轻松访问各类DApp,只需在浏览器中打开对应的网站,钱包会自动弹出连接请求。

常见问题解答

在使用MetaMask的过程中,用户可能会遇到一些常见的问题,我们将逐个进行详细解答。

1. MetaMask如何确保我的资金安全?

安全性是任何加密货币钱包的重中之重,MetaMask在这方面采取了一系列有效措施。首先,MetaMask是一个非托管钱包,用户的私钥和种子短语储存在用户的设备上,而不是MetaMask的服务器。这样,即使MetaMask的服务器遭到攻击,黑客也无法获取用户的资产。

此外,MetaMask还使用了密码保护,用户在每次打开钱包时都需输入预设的密码,这增加了账户的安全性。此外,MetaMask会定期更新其软件,以修复任何可能的安全漏洞。

为了进一步增强安全性,用户还可以启用硬件钱包支持,如Ledger和Trezor等硬件钱包,这样即使设备被攻击,攻击者也无法未经授权访问存储在硬件设备上的资产。

2. 忘记MetaMask密码,该如何恢复?

如果用户忘记了密码,但仍保留了钱包的种子短语,则可以通过种子短语恢复钱包。种子短语是你最重要的资产保护凭证,务必妥善保存。

恢复钱包的步骤如下:

  1. 打开MetaMask应用,点击“导入钱包”。
  2. 输入已保存的种子短语,并设定一个新密码。
  3. 确认后,你的钱包将被恢复,所有资产和交易历史记录均会返回。

需注意的是,如果用户忘记了密码且未保存种子短语,则无法恢复钱包,这也是为什么建议用户在创建钱包后务必妥善保存种子短语的原因。

3. 如何处理MetaMask中的代币?

在MetaMask中处理代币非常简单。用户在首次使用MetaMask时,其以太币(ETH)是默认显示的主币种。如果用户需要管理ERC20代币,则需要手动添加这些代币。

添加ERC20代币的步骤如下:

  1. 在MetaMask主界面,点击“资产”选项卡。
  2. 找到“添加代币”选项,输入代币合约地址、代币符号和小数位数。
  3. 确认后,该代币将在主界面显示,用户可以查看余额和进行交易。

此外,用户也可以随时通过交换或直接交易平台进行代币的买卖,MetaMask提供的去中心化交易功能也使得这一过程变得更加方便快捷。

4. MetaMask支持哪些网络?

MetaMask不仅支持以太坊主网,还支持多个测试网和其他区块链网络,如Binance Smart Chain、Polygon、Avalanche等。这也使得开发者可以在不同的网络上测试自己创建的DApp。

用户可以通过以下方式切换网络:

  1. 打开MetaMask钱包,点击网络下拉菜单。
  2. 选择需要切换到的网络,若是自定义网络,需添加相应的链信息。

在不同网络下,用户需要注意资产的跨链转移问题,比如不能直接将以太坊主网的资产转移至Binance Smart Chain网络,需使用桥接工具进行跨链转移。

5. 如何处理MetaMask中的交易问题?

交易问题在使用MetaMask的过程中并不少见,常见的问题包括交易失败、未确认状态、Gas费用太高等。为了解决这些问题,用户可以采取以下措施:

1. **查看交易状态:** 用户可以通过Etherscan等区块浏览器输入交易哈希,查看交易状态、Gas使用情况等。

2. **重新发送交易:** 如果交易失败,用户可以选择重新发送交易,但需注意Gas费用的设置,可以适当调整以确保交易能够被矿工及时处理。

3. **降低Gas价格:** MetaMask允许用户自定义Gas价格,如果用户的交易品种相对较冷门,在高需求时可能需要适当降低Gas价格,以避免因费用过高导致交易未能确认的情况。

4. **等待:** 在某些情况下,交易可能因为网络拥堵而未能及时确认,用户只需耐心等待即可。

总结而言,MetaMask是一款出色的以太坊钱包,凭借其安全性、功能性以及用户友好的界面,已经成为广大用户管理数字资产和参与去中心化应用的重要工具。通过本文的讲解,用户可以更好地理解MetaMask的使用方法及注意事项,从而充分发挥其潜力。